Chris Ermides

Author Headshot

Saturday-morning trips to the hardware store with his dad, an accountant who could solder copper pipe like a professional plumber, turned associate editor Chris Ermides onto remodeling and building. After a brief stint as an English teacher, Chris donned a tool belt to pay the bills, but is now glad to spend winters working in a warmer environment. He lives in Beacon, N.Y.
